Position Scope:
NACG is looking for Articulating Truck Operators to work on a remote mining site in the Fort McMurray area. You must be well-organized and favor safety above everything else.

Site:
Syncrude- Aurora
Schedule: 14x7 (Days only) Paid for 12
Rate: up to $49.67/hr combined rate. This includes base rate with 6% vacation and 4% holiday, training H&W and Pension on each cheque.
Overtime: Provided after 8 hours a day or 44 hours a week
Accommodations: Not provided
Transportation: Bussing provided from Fort McMurray to site (before and after shifts)
The successful candidate will be required to join the International Union of Operating Engineers Local 955.

The successful candidate will be required to join the International Union of Operating Engineers Local 955.

Qualifications:
  • Minimum of 3 years experience working as a Articulating Haul Truck Operator on civil type project.
  • Experience driving in mine areas and congested areas
  • High school diploma, GED, and/or post-secondary education is considered an asset.
Summary:

All successful candidates must:

  • Be proficient in English, both verbally and written
  • Have a valid Class 5 Driver’s License
  • Have experience as requested as mentioned above
  • Subject to Random Testing at: Suncor, Suncor Fort Hills and Kearl sites
  • Undergo and successfully pass the following testing:
  • Breath Alcohol Test
  • Urine Drug Test
  • Fitness-to-Work Assessment
  • Audiometric Testing
  • Vision Screening
  • Criminal Record Check

Shift, site, and start times are subject to change.

All successful candidates MUST provide the following items prior to confirmation of their start date:

  • CSO or BSO, OHS, Silica Awareness, Field Ergonomics, Hydrogen Sulfide Awareness, Wood Buffalo Wildlife Awareness Certifications
  • Copy of Valid Class 5 Driver’s License
  • Copy of recent Driver’s Abstract
  • VOID cheque/direct deposit form

Once dispatched the following processes will occur:

  • Will receive a call from NACG to set up all required pre-employment testing
  • An email will be sent with all required New Hire Paperwork to be filled out
  • After all results are received by NACG candidates will be contacted by Site Admin to schedule orientation and confirm your start date and other site specific details.

Please note the entire On-boarding process can take anywhere from 3-8 business days.
